Marina Garden Nursing Center
Marina Garden Nursing Center is a 5-star rated nursing home in Alameda, CA with 32 beds. CMS sub-ratings: health inspections 5/5, staffing 3/5, quality measures 3/5.
The facility has 17 health violations on record. Federal fines total $1,625 across 2 enforcement actions. Most recent inspection: October 5, 2023.
